About Picture People.
FROM LONDON FILM WEEKLY
JUDY GARLAND'S getting to be a ** busy young lady. M-G-M have bought the “Wizard of Oz” from Sam GoMuyn and will star her in it as the heroine, Dorothy. They've also bought Top»y and Eva, the musical comedy of “Uncle Tom's Cabin,” formerly made by the Duncan listers. Judy's Topsy of course, and Betty Jaynes, another chanting child we haven't seen yet, will be little Eva. Evidently M-G-M are trying to make up for lost time and race Judy neok-and-neck with Deanna Durbin. Luoky for them the two are on slightly different tracks. 0 0 0 0 pRANCEB PARMER may come back A to a fresh start in Hollywood when the stage run of “Golden Boy” winds up. Both Warners and Sam Goldwyn are interested In the film rights of the Odet-i play. The hero’s a boxer, so Warners want it for Wayne Morris, and Sam might like it for Jon Hall. Whichever gets it will probably bkl to borrow Frances for her original part. Nobody wanted Frances much when she stalked off to Broadway, thanks to her lordly ways. But she put one over on everybody, being the only screen star to succeed on Broadway this season. And there’s nothing Hollywood forgives like success. • • • • T)ORis NOLAN'S another comebacker from Broadway. She’s to get that part in ‘’Vacation Bound” that was hoped to re-unite Hepburn and Rogers. Don’t quite know what happened. as Ginger was said to have signed. Doris, having left Hollywood for good, planed in from Broadway and goes right to work. Universal never struck her line for her before, which seemed to me “youngish heavy.” In the not-so-nice Mary Astor part she might make more impression. Alto It looks more like sticking closer to the original “Holiday.•• The part would have needed turning Inside out for Ginger, and “Holiday” was too good to need much improving. 0 0 0 0 \fARY OAKES was one of the models Imported by Walter Wanger for his "Vogues of 1938.” Nobody expected to hear much more of her, but this girl had a head on her lovely figure. She sat down and wrote a story and sold it to Pete Smith. IK’li make a short of it called 'Modelling for Money” and there’s a fair chance she’ll be the star as well as the author. Maybe a producer one day too. • • • • pRANCISKA QAAL has been teasing Hollywood with a hermit act. Every time they let her out of sight she dashes ofT to mountain seclusion at Big Bear. Very awkward for Jack Benny and ail the writers, designers and executives trying to prepare the new version of “Artists and Models” for her and Benny. One rehearsal call for Miss Gaal took the form of a message saying, “tell Miss Gaal Biz Benny is just as important as Big Bear.” Meanwhile Benny and his team of writers have settled down for a week’s work at Lake Arrowhead, just the other side of the mountain from the Hungarian’s hideout. 0000 CRRING BYINGTON has been booked by Frank Capra to play the part of the mother in “You Can't Take It With You.” Nice work for Ma Jones, who’s never given a bad performance yet. Capra seems to be breaking new ground with his cast in r of this one. He’s already arranged for Columbia to borrow Ann Miller for the pari of fhe daffy ballet-dancer. Una Merkel wis up for this spot. Interesting to see what Capra does fur a cast or character actors and lesser known*. Nobody can say the big directors aren’t trying to r'-’v. pictures pay without star name*.
